Descrizione del lavoro
Role overview
This position is designed to provide comprehensive executive and administrative assistance to the department head. The role ensures day-to-day office coordination runs smoothly, enabling the manager to stay focused on core business priorities.
Core support duties
- Handle diary coordination, travel arrangements, phone communication, document handling, status updates, and record keeping.
- Serve as the primary coordination point for both internal and external communication within the department.
- Support company processes by managing records and processing requisitions in line with SAP account allocation requirements.
Secretarial and correspondence support
- Deliver end-to-end secretarial and administrative assistance to the departmental head.
- Manage incoming and outgoing correspondence, including drafting responses where needed and routing messages appropriately.
Calendar and communication management
- Organize the line manager’s schedule so key meetings are attended on time with all required documents prepared in advance.
- Answer and screen incoming calls, assess the situation, and take suitable follow-up action.
- Make routine calls on behalf of the department to check progress and follow up on pending actions.
Records and office administration
- Create and maintain organized filing and record systems to support efficient office operations.
- Ensure office equipment and administrative processes are handled effectively so the department can work without disruption.
- Review requisitions received from different departments for office services and supplies, and confirm that the necessary approvals are in place as per SAP account allocation and line manager authorization.
- Coordinate with suppliers for clarifications, report updates to the manager, and verify received invoices.
Requirements
Candidates should hold a bachelor’s degree in Administration or Business Management and bring at least 5 years of experience in a comparable role within a medium to large organization.
